Context — where this sits Nurses are the supply side of a trust-first marketplace, and they live this product **on a phone, on shift, at a doorstep**. The functional layer under `client/src/app/[locale]/(private-routes)/nurse/` is competent — but composed like a settings area, not an operational tool. Diagnosed, code-verified: 1. **The landing page is empty.** `nurse/page.tsx` renders `PlaceholderScreen` (line 7) while `useNurseRequestInbox`, `useTodaySessions`, `useNurseEarningsBalance`, `useVerificationStatus`, `useNurseTrustBadge`, and `useUnreadCount` all exist as cached queries — the dashboard is pure assembly. 2. **The day-of flow is blind.** `BookingDetailView` renders only patient + nurse names; `addressSnapshotJson` is never rendered anywhere — and per the b9 contract it is **`null` in the nurse view by design** (`services/bookings/types.ts:132–133`; `bookings-evv.md`: "The nurse view omits `addressSnapshotJson`"), so serving it needs a REQ (§3.3). The contact affordance needs **no** REQ: `CareInstructionsDto` already carries `emergencyContactName`/`emergencyContactPhone` in the gated post-confirmation read (`types.ts:209–217`). 3. **The most important tap of a nurse's day is a tertiary button.** Both EVV CTAs in `SessionCard.tsx` render `sx={{ m: 0, alignSelf: 'flex-start', py: 1 }}` (lines 117–141) — visually equal to the "view booking" text link beside them. 4. **The inbox hides the decision.** `InboxCard` (`requests/page.tsx:57–115`) shows patient, time, gender chip, notes — no service, no price; `BookingRequestListItem` carries **no variant fields** (the detail DTO has them — REQ-013 delivered). It is pending-only page-1-only (hook defaults, no tabs, no pager, API pages at 20), and a failed query renders the *empty* state (`requests/page.tsx:19` destructures only `{ data, isLoading }`) — paid work silently missed. 5. **Earnings answers every question except the one nurses ask** ("when do I get paid, how much"), and failed payouts print the bank rail's `failureReason` verbatim — LTR English bank codes in a Persian UI (`earnings/payouts/[id]/page.tsx` failure box, `PayoutHistoryRow`). **What already exists (do not rebuild):** - The nurse route tree and all its pages: requests (+detail), visits (+detail with `BookingDetailView` + `BookingSupportEntry` + `NurseVisitNotesPanel`), earnings (+payout history and detail), profile/services/coverage/bank/verification. - The data layer: `useNurseRequestInbox` (15s poll), `useTodaySessions`, `useSessionEvv`, `useEvvController` (advisory GPS via the never-rejecting location seam), `useNurseEarningsBalance`, `useNursePayoutHistory`/`useNursePayoutDetail`, `useVerificationStatus`, `useNurseTrustBadge`, `useUnreadCount`. - Shared components: `SessionCard`, `EvvStatusBanner`, `EarningsBalanceHeader` (with test), `TrustBadge`, `StatusChip`, plus [Phase 1](ui-phase-1-primitives-and-states.md)'s `CountdownTimer` v2, EmptyState/ErrorState kit, `PageHeader`, ``, and skeleton twins. - The nurse shell chrome — grouped sidebar, bottom nav, identity card — is [Phase 2](ui-phase-2-shells-and-navigation.md)'s property (`client/src/layout/`). **Do not touch it.** ## 2. Scope — build this ### 3.1 The «امروز» dashboard (`nurse/page.tsx`) Replace the `PlaceholderScreen` with the operational home. Pure assembly — every widget reads an already-cached query (verify each hook's exact return shape before wiring): - **Greeting header:** nurse name (from the cached profile/`me` query — verify the field) + `TrustBadge` (via `useNurseTrustBadge`/`useVerificationStatus` — one cached status query, not two). - **Next-visit card:** first actionable session from `useTodaySessions` — patient name, time range, a "time until" line (display-only relative time, not a deadline computation), and a check-in shortcut deep-linking to `/nurse/visits`. Empty → a calm «امروز ویزیتی ندارید», not a warning. - **«منتظر پاسخ شما» strip:** pending requests from `useNurseRequestInbox` — count, the most urgent request's countdown (Phase 1 `CountdownTimer` with urgency tiers), and an inline open into `/nurse/requests/{id}`. The most time-critical widget; it sorts above earnings. - **Earnings snapshot:** compact stat row from `useNurseEarningsBalance` — reuse `EarningsBalanceHeader` compact or compose a two-stat row with the Phase 1 `` primitive; deep-link to `/nurse/earnings`. Signed values render signed (never clamp a negative). - **Activation/verification banner slot:** a clearly named composition point (e.g. `DashboardActivationSlot`) filled for now with only the existing verification-status banner when not yet approved. The activation checklist itself is **(DEFERRED → [Phase 8](ui-phase-8-nurse-business-and-verification.md))**, which owns the slot's content — document the slot in your report so Phase 8 finds it. - **Notifications entry:** unread count via `useUnreadCount` linking to `ROUTES.NURSE_NOTIFICATIONS` (the bell in the shell chrome is Phase 2's; this is just a dashboard row). The page is currently a server component; keep `page.tsx` a thin composition rendering client widgets. Four-state pattern on every widget: skeleton → error-with-retry (Phase 1 kit) → empty → data. ### 3.2 Visits day surface (`visits/page.tsx` + `SessionCard`) - **Date anchor header:** replace the static title with «امروز، ۲۴ تیر»-style Shamsi date (via `formatShamsiDate`, Phase 1 `PageHeader`), so the page reads as *today*, not a generic list. - **Service name on session cards:** rows show patient name + session index only — `BookingSessionListItemDto` has no service/variant field (verified, `types.ts:173–183`). File **REQ-041** (§4); meanwhile render it when present (mock-tolerant optional field) — never fetch per-row booking details to fake it (N+1). - **Freshness:** add a modest `refetchInterval` to `useTodaySessions` (e.g. 60s — same-day schedule changes currently never appear without re-navigation; the hook sets only `staleTime`). Keep the EVV-mutation invalidation untouched. - **EVV CTA as the hero:** in `SessionCard`, when `showEvvControls` is on, render check-in/check-out as the **full-width, thumb-reach primary action** — ≥48px touch target, full row width, the existing busy states, and a lightweight confirm on check-*out* (it ends the visit and starts the payout clock). `SessionCard` is shared both-roles — gate every change on `showEvvControls` so the customer's booking detail is untouched, and update its co-located test. ### 3.3 Visit detail workspace (`visits/[id]/page.tsx` + `BookingDetailView`) - **Address card:** render `addressSnapshotJson` (title, address line, city/district) with a map deep-link built client-side from the snapshot's lat/lng — `geo:{lat},{lng}` URI with a web Neshan/Balad fallback; link only, no SDK, no API key. The nurse view is masked server-side (contract-level), so file **REQ-040** (§4) and build the card mock-tolerant: render when non-null, otherwise a quiet "address available after confirmation" note. Never source an address from the request-stage (b8) data. - **Contact affordance:** a `tel:` action from the care-instructions read — `emergencyContactName`/`emergencyContactPhone` are already in `CareInstructionsDto`, gated to the assigned nurse post-confirmation. `tel:` only (no VoIP, per product); `BookingSupportEntry` remains the coordination path. Register `call`/`navigation` icons in `AppIcon/config.ts` — the registry has `location`/`gps` but no phone or directions glyph. - **In-visit mode:** when the viewer is the nurse and a session is checked in, a state header — «در حال ویزیت» + elapsed time (from server `checkInAt`, never a client clock) + the check-out CTA promoted to the top. Compose from the existing `EvvStatusBanner`/`formatElapsed`. - **Notes placement polish:** keep `NurseVisitNotesPanel` below the EVV surface (it already is) but give the page one visual rhythm — the detail currently reads as three unrelated stacks. ### 3.4 Request inbox redesign (`requests/page.tsx` + `requests/[id]/page.tsx`) - **Decision-first cards:** service name + price as the headline; patient, time, gender chip as secondary facts. The list DTO has neither field → **REQ-039** (§4); render them when present, degrade to today's layout when absent (mock-tolerant). Price via `` (Toman display). - **Urgency-tinted countdown pill** using Phase 1's `CountdownTimer` tiers — teal >2h → amber <2h → terracotta <30min, `aria-live="polite"`, with a label (the inbox currently renders bare unlabeled digits). If the Phase 1 component lacks the tier API, extend it minimally there (never fork a local variant) and note it in your report. - **Tabs + pagination:** «در انتظار» / «پاسخ‌داده» / «منقضی» plus a pager (`useNurseRequestInbox` already accepts `status` and `page`; the API pages at 20 — a 21st pending request is unreachable today). The API filters by a *single* status: map «در انتظار» → `pending_nurse_response`, «منقضی» → `expired_no_response`; for «پاسخ‌داده» either merge the accepted/converted/rejected single-status queries (page-1, documented limitation) or wait on REQ-039's status-group filter — pick one and say so in the report. - **Accept confirmation dialog:** accept currently mutates on a single tap sitting flex:1 beside reject (`requests/[id]/page.tsx:198–219`). Add a confirm dialog with a consequence summary — «با پذیرش، خانواده برای پرداخت دعوت می‌شود؛ پس از پرداخت، رزرو قطعی می‌شود.» Do **not** hard-code the payment-window duration into copy (config-owned policy number; after acceptance render the `paymentDeadlineAt` countdown from the server instant instead). - **Error state:** a failed inbox query must render the Phase 1 ErrorState with retry — today it renders "no incoming requests" (income-critical false negative). Same fix on the day surface (`visits/page.tsx:20` destructures only `{ data, isLoading }` too). ### 3.5 Earnings clarity (`earnings/**`) - **«برداشت بعدی» forecast line** above the tabs: next batch date (holiday-shifted) + expected eligible amount — **server-served only**, file **REQ-042** (§4); do NOT compute it client-side (holiday shifting, eligibility, clawback netting are backend truth). Render only when served. - **Failure-reason mapping:** map known bank-rail `failureReason` codes to Persian labels (i18n keys) in the payout detail and `PayoutHistoryRow`; unknown codes get a generic Persian message with the raw code as a secondary `dir="ltr"` caption — never the raw vendor string as the headline. - **ExplainerCard a11y:** real button semantics on the collapse header (today a `cursor: pointer` Stack — no role, no keyboard path), `aria-expanded`, and the registered `expand` chevron instead of the `visibilityon`/`visibilityoff` eye icons. - **Width normalization:** nurse pages ship three shapes — 620/640 hugging the start edge, unbounded (earnings), 640+`mx:'auto'` (`BookingDetailView`). Adopt one **page-level** convention (a single width constant + `mx: 'auto'`; the dashboard may go wider) across the pages this phase touches. The shell gutter (`layout/`) is Phase 2's — do not edit it. ### 3.6 Web-push for new requests (DEFERRED) The 2h response window vs a 15s poll that only works while the tab is open is a real tension, but push infrastructure (service worker + backend push rail) is out of scope. File it as **REQ-043** marked deferred/non-blocking (§4) so the need is on record; build nothing for it. ## 4. Critical rules you must not get wrong 1. **EVV is advisory, never a block.** GPS denial/timeout/out-of-range never disables check-in/out; mismatch renders warning-toned, never error (`EvvStatusBanner`); the location seam never rejects. Making the CTA bigger must not make it stricter. 2. **Two-stage disclosure stays pre-acceptance.** Inbox and request detail show only `customerNotes` + coarse city·district. The address card (§3.3) exists **only** on the confirmed booking from the b9 read; `useCareInstructions` stays gated (assigned nurse, confirmed+ — never fired for customers). REQ-039's price enrichment is fine (money isn't clinical); address/contact enrichment of the *request* stage is not. 3. **Money is display-only.** Payout math, eligibility, forecast, clawbacks — server truth. Signed net balance renders signed (the "owed back" negative state must survive the compact dashboard snapshot). BNPL commission never appears on nurse surfaces. 4. **CountdownTimer's server-frozen contract stays:** a server instant rendered against `Date.now()`, its own isolated 1s tick, never a recomputed deadline; digits locale-aware inside a `dir="ltr"` island. 5. **Locale digits + Shamsi everywhere** — `Intl` fa-IR digits, `formatShamsiDate`, Toman at the display boundary via the shared money utils; `dir="ltr"` islands for clocks/IBANs/phone numbers. 6. **Ownership boundaries:** `layout/` is Phase 2's; shared primitives are Phase 1's — extend minimally there if a gap bites, never fork locally. `SessionCard`/`BookingDetailView` changes must keep the customer view pixel-compatible (gate on `showEvvControls`/`viewerRole`). 7. **Design contract non-negotiables:** every string in both message catalogs; tokens/palette keys, never hexes; logical properties only (RTL); dark mode via tokens; MUI v9 API; the icon registry for new icons; co-located tests for touched shared components; fetch/cookies rules untouched. 8. **Do not regress the audit keep-lists** (both audits, "Keep" sections): the four-state pattern where it exists, dashed-border empty states, per-session busy isolation, `EarningsBalanceHeader` money honesty, non-accusatory failure copy, the 15s inbox poll + `onElapsed` refetch. ## 6.
